    Abstract: A bicycle component for an at least partially muscle-powered bicycle, including a seat post device adjustable between two positions, with two support members telescopically movable relative to one another in the axial direction namely, a first support member and a second support member. The bicycle component has an anti-twist protection with a clamping element that non-rotatably couples the support members together, and which is displaceably received in a guiding groove, so that rotational movement of the first support member relative to the second support member can be at least partially blocked. The anti-twist protection includes a spline device with a spline unit that can be pressed against the clamping element in the axial direction. By pressing the clamping element and the spline unit together, the clamping element can be moved relative to the guiding groove transverse to the axial direction.

    Abstract: A damper device for a bicycle having a housing extending in the axial direction and disposed therein, a chamber which forms a chamber volume that is sealed outwardly. The chamber volume extends in the axial direction from a first end to a second end. In the axial direction, at least one adjustment member is rotatably disposed between the ends of the chamber volume. The adjustment member is configured as an annular member and is rotatably received at the housing and surrounds at least part of the housing. By way of movement of the adjustment member, at least one operational setting of the damper device is changeable by means of a mechanical transmitting device.

    Abstract: A quick release mechanism for at least partially muscle-powered two-wheeled vehicles such as bicycles having a through axle extending in the axial direction, a clamping device at a first end of the through axle and a fastener at the second end of the through axle and with a clamping mechanism for clamping the clamping device. The clamping device includes an engaging section for applying a clamping force from the clamping mechanism to the clamping device and a clamping section with an annular pressure area for clamping. The clamping device has a tubular mounting section extending from the clamping section in the direction of the second end of the through axle and to which the through axle is attached.
